I don't believe that they are meant to be concealers, but more highlighters used over concealer & foundation. However, the Frangipan may work good under a concealer (or over) because it does help with redness & under eye darkness, or wherever there is redness/darkness.

This may sound weird but think of your bra & underwear as foundation & concealer. Then your clothes as blush & eye makeup. Then the Beauty Powders & Studio Lights as the accessories... bringing accents/light to the face.

I think that MAC is getting us to think in terms of sculpting by bringing lights/darks to the face for contouring...hence the head used in the display photo - high contrast - lights & darks...& the soon coming Sculpt & Shape powders.

They aren't supposed to be concealers but I've been using Sand as my under-eye concealer for the last year and it looks much better than using Moisturecover or anything else. The salmon-y colour, I think, cancels out the bluish tinge. Dust a bit of Lightscapade and I'm all set!

FYI I'm NC30, Chinese, so very yellow tones, but it works quite well for me, esp. if I blend my foundation a bit over it. HTH!
